Google Business Profile Optimization
Your Google Business Profile (GBP) is the single most important local SEO asset you own. It controls what appears in the Google Map Pack — the three local listings that appear at the top of location-based searches. First, claim and verify your profile if you have not already. Then, fill out every field: business category, service areas, hours, photos, and a keyword-rich business description.
Additionally, collecting consistent five-star reviews on your GBP directly improves your local rankings. Encourage satisfied clients and placed candidates to leave honest reviews. Responding to every review — positive or negative — signals to Google that your business is active and engaged. Meanwhile, posting weekly updates to your GBP keeps the profile fresh and relevant.
Keyword Research Tailored to Staffing
Staffing agency keywords fall into two primary buckets: employer-focused and candidate-focused. Employer searches include phrases like “hire temp workers Spokane Valley,” “industrial staffing agency Washington,” or “professional placement services.” Candidate searches include “temp jobs near me,” “warehouse jobs Spokane Valley,” or “healthcare staffing Washington.”
Furthermore, long-tail keywords — longer, more specific phrases — often convert at a higher rate than broad terms. Technical SEO: The Foundation You Cannot Ignore
Technical SEO refers to the behind-the-scenes elements that allow Google to crawl, index, and understand your website. Even the best content underperforms on a technically broken website. Therefore, addressing technical health is always a priority.
– Your website must load in under three seconds on mobile devices. Slow sites lose rankings and visitors fast.
– All pages need proper title tags, meta descriptions, and header structures that include target keywords naturally.
– Schema markup — structured data code — helps Google understand your business type, location, and services, improving your chances of appearing in rich results.
According to Google Search Central’s SEO Starter Guide, technical best practices like fast page speed, mobile-friendliness, and clear site structure are foundational to strong organic performance. Mobile Optimization Is Non-Negotiable
Most job seekers search for staffing agencies on their phones. Additionally, many HR managers and business owners use mobile devices during their workday. Because of this, a mobile-optimized website is not a luxury — it is a requirement. Google uses mobile-first indexing, which means it evaluates your mobile site version before your desktop version when determining rankings.
Moreover, a poor mobile experience drives candidates and clients away instantly. Fast load times, easy navigation, and click-to-call buttons all improve both user experience and search rankings simultaneously.

Link Building and Local Citations for Spokane Valley Agencies
Backlinks — links from other websites pointing to yours — remain a top Google ranking factor. For staffing agencies, building backlinks from local business directories, industry associations, and regional news outlets is especially powerful. Additionally, local citations (mentions of your business name, address, and phone number across the web) reinforce your geographic relevance in Spokane Valley.
First, submit your agency to major directories like Yelp, Bing Places, Apple Maps, and industry-specific platforms like Staffing Industry Analysts. Next, pursue listings in Spokane Valley Chamber of Commerce directories and regional business networks. Then, consider reaching out to local news outlets or business blogs for feature opportunities. Each citation and backlink strengthens your overall domain authority and local search visibility.
Measuring SEO Success: What Staffing Agencies Should Track
Effective seo for staffing agencies Spokane Valley is data-driven. Tracking the right metrics ensures your investment is producing real business results — not just vanity traffic.
– Organic search traffic: How many visitors find your site through unpaid search results each month.
– Keyword rankings: Which target keywords your site ranks for and at what positions.
– Lead conversions: How many website visitors complete a contact form, call your office, or request a quote.
Meanwhile, tracking your Google Business Profile insights shows how many people are finding you through local searches, requesting directions, or clicking your phone number. As a result, you gain a clear picture of ROI across both your website and your local presence. Is local SEO different from general SEO for staffing agencies?
Yes. Local SEO focuses on optimizing your presence for geographically specific searches — especially Google Map Pack results and “near me” queries. It involves Google Business Profile optimization, local citations, and location-specific content. General SEO focuses more broadly on organic search rankings across all search queries, regardless of location.
